    In the Mistborn series, The Keepers are a clandestine group that uses a set of abilities to store memories (and thus knowledge) in metal, specifically copper, items - almost always jewelry so it could be easily transported, concealed, etc. But any piece of pure copper would work so long as they could touch it. Their ultimate goal is to safeguard the knowledge and remain hidden from the big bad guy of the first book until such a time it is safe to come out of hiding and spread the knowledge he tries to repress and erase.
    They also have the ability to store other things in different types of metals, such as storing strength, speed, senses (vision, hearing, etc), and even things like physical weight. So if they got knocked off a cliff, they could immediately begin storing weight and would weigh so little that their body's normal surface area would slow the fall enough to prevent injury. Or in a reverse scenario, if they needed to jump out of a pit, they could store weight, instantly become lighter, then draw on stored strength and jump significantly higher than normal. Of course while storing these things, that specific attribute would become weaker/lesser for the duration. And when storing memories, they are instantly gone from that person's mind until needed and accessed from that "coppermind."

      Back in 3.x we had paladins which were 5 ability score "dependant". You know what?
      It made for some rather varried paladin builds depending on where you wanted to put your high abilities without a lot of subclasses. You could make a strength-based damage dealer, a con-based tank, a charisma-based build to take advantage of other class abilities (lay on hands, divine grace, turning, etc), and you'd also be drawn to putting points in int for the expertise feat and skill points (because you never had enough skill points as a paladin for even your core stuff) and wisdom for spellcasting.
      You could make a generalist or you could specialize at excelling at a specific area of your class features.
      Charisma paladins were common enough that they got a special name for the build (chaladins), but there were plenty of gruff low-cha dwarven paladins out there too.
      MAD is a bad way to think about it, IMO. Rather, classes would feel a lot less cookie-cutter if they can make use of different abilities in different ways, being both mechanically effective and different with different stat blocks plunked in.
      I find the design style that makes classes need high stats in 2 abilities and then play nearly the same reguardless of where you put the leftovers far less interesting and far more limiting, personally.
      It's not even like you need a particularly high int to make good use of the class features. Even just a 12 would _double_ the number of reactions you could make in a round, and then the training could fill in your proficiencies.
